Regency Fincorp Limited , a financial services company, has received shareholder approval for significant changes to its business operations and corporate structure through a postal ballot process. The company has taken steps to diversify its business activities and update its governance framework.

Expansion into Digital Payment Solutions

Shareholders have approved a modification to the company's Memorandum of Association, allowing Regency Fincorp to expand its business activities into the digital payment sector. This strategic move positions the company to offer a wide range of digital payment solutions, including:

  • Prepaid Payment Instruments (PPIs)
  • Electronic wallets
  • Prepaid cards
  • UPI and QR-based payments
  • Payment aggregation services
  • Merchant payment gateways
  • Online money transfers
  • Bill payments and recharges

This expansion is aimed at enhancing the company's business operations and tapping into the growing digital payments market in India.

Corporate Governance Updates

In addition to the business expansion, shareholders have approved two other significant changes:

  1. Adoption of New Articles of Association: The company will adopt a new set of Articles of Association to align with the provisions of the Companies Act, 2013. This update replaces the previous framework based on the Companies Act, 1956, ensuring compliance with current regulatory requirements.

  2. Revision of Loan Agreements: Shareholders have approved revisions to loan agreements with various entities. While specific details of these revisions were not disclosed, this approval suggests potential changes in the company's financial arrangements.

Voting Results

The postal ballot saw strong shareholder participation. Here's a breakdown of the voting results:

Resolution Votes in Favor Votes Against Total Votes Cast
Modification of Memorandum of Association 99.99% 0.01% 18,034,012.00
Adoption of New Articles of Association 99.99% 0.01% 18,034,012.00
Revision of Loan Agreements 99.97% 0.03% 5,100,099.00

These results indicate overwhelming support for all three resolutions, with each receiving over 99% approval from voting shareholders.

Regency Fincorp Limited has announced a series of strategic moves aimed at expanding its business scope and restructuring its financial agreements. The company has issued a postal ballot notice seeking shareholder approval for three special resolutions that could significantly impact its future operations and financial structure.

Expansion into Digital Payments

The first resolution proposes to modify Regency Fincorp's Memorandum of Association to include Prepaid Payment Instruments (PPIs) business. This expansion would allow the company to develop and operate digital payment solutions, including:

  • Electronic wallets
  • Prepaid cards
  • UPI and QR-based payments
  • Payment aggregation services
  • Merchant payment gateways

This move signals Regency Fincorp's intention to diversify its portfolio beyond traditional finance and investment activities, potentially tapping into the rapidly growing digital payments market in India.

Modernization of Articles of Association

The second resolution seeks to adopt a new set of Articles of Association compliant with the Companies Act 2013. This update aims to align the company's governing document with current regulatory requirements, replacing the existing version based on the Companies Act 1956. This change reflects Regency Fincorp's commitment to maintaining up-to-date corporate governance practices.

Loan Agreement Revisions

In a significant financial restructuring move, the third resolution proposes revisions to loan agreements with three entities:

Entity Loan Amount (₹ in crores)
Annaya Management Consultancy Private Limited 5.57
Max-Bio Biosciences Private Limited 12.27
Regency Digitrade Investments Private Limited 6.07

The proposed revisions would include terms for potential conversion of these loans into equity shares of Regency Fincorp. This move could potentially impact the company's capital structure and ownership in the future.

Voting Process

Shareholders will have the opportunity to vote on these resolutions through an e-voting process, which will run from September 20 to October 19, 2025. The company has engaged the National Securities Depository Limited (NSDL) to provide the e-voting facility, ensuring a secure and accessible voting process for all eligible shareholders.
